Retreat in Daily Life
The Retreat in Daily Life is a seven-month experience
of the spiritual exercises of St. Ignatius. The retreat
will be late September through April. It involves daily
prayer, weekly group meetings and individual spiritual
direction. Register by Aug. 31. Call Nancy Vargas,
(405) 715-0283, or Danna Schweitzer, (405) 263-
4472. RIDL is a ministry of the Office of Worship and
Spiritual Life.

Weekly Flowers
St. Joseph Old Cathedral accepts donations for the
Weekly Flowers that adorn the altar. Flowers for the church can fittingly mark the anniversary of a birth, bap-tism, confirmation, marriage or death, or may be used as an expression of joy & thanksgiving at any time. When flowers are given in thanksgiving or as a memorial, a special prayer is offered & an announcement is printed in the Sunday bulletin. If you would like to donate flowers there is a signup sheet on the information table at the back of church
or contact the church office at 235-4565.
Tabernacle & Altar Candles
Would you like to provide Candles for the Altar In memory of a loved one or for a special prayer intention?
St. Joseph Altar Society is accepting donations for Altar Candles & Tabernacle Light. For a $150.00 donation the Candles on the Altar will burn at each Mass for the entire month or for a donation of $100.00 the Tabernacle Light will burn continuously for 7 days as a vigil for your special prayer intention. With your donation a special prayer is offered & an an-nouncement is printed in the Sunday bulletin. If you would like to make a donation please contact Denise Waters at 659-1324 or the Church Office at 235-4565.
